TRANSPORT_STATE 構造体 (ksmedia.h)
TRANSPORT_STATE構造体
構文
typedef struct {
ULONG Mode;
ULONG State;
} TRANSPORT_STATE, *PTRANSPORT_STATE;
メンバー
Mode
外部デバイス トランスポートのモードを指定します。
State
外部デバイス トランスポート モードの状態を指定します。
注釈
ED_Xxxトークンはすべて、Microsoft DirectX SDK の xprtdefs.h で定義されます。
msdv.sys と mstape.sysでは、次の モードと状態 が使用されます。
Mode がED_MODE_RECORDに等しい場合、State は次のようになります。
ED_MODE_RECORD
ED_MODE_RECORD_FREEZE。
Mode が ED_MODE_PLAYと等しい場合、State は次のようになります。
ED_MODE_PLAY
ED_MODE_REV_PLAY
ED_MODE_STEP_FWD
ED_MODE_STEP_REV
ED_MODE_PLAY_SLOWEST_FWD
ED_MODE_PLAY_FASTEST_FWD
ED_MODE_PLAY_SLOWEST_REV
ED_MODE_PLAY_FASTEST_REV
ED_MODE_FREEZE
モードは 、次の場合に State と等しくなります。
ED_MODE_REW_FASTEST
ED_MODE_STOP
ED_MODE_PLAY
ED_MODE_FF
要件
要件 | 値 |
---|---|
Header | ksmedia.h (Ksmedia.h を含む) |